JetBlue waives change fees due to weather conditions

Airline Industry Information,  July 12, 2005  

AIRLINE INDUSTRY INFORMATION-(C)1997-2005 M2 COMMUNICATIONS LTD

JetBlue Airways (NasdaqNM:JBLU) has said that it will waive its change fees and any fare differences to allow customers with reservations for travel to or from Aguadilla, Ponce and San Juan in Puerto Rico and Santiago in the Dominican Republic from Wednesday 13 July through to Sunday 17 July to re-book their travel on or before Tuesday 19 July.

The change has been made to avoid the poor weather expected in the area.
